About Respite Care Atlanta:

Respite Care Atlanta is a 501(c)(3) volunteer-driven respite program that provides an engaging, fun, spiritual environment for adults with cognitive challenges while facilitating relief, education, and community support for their caregivers. Our mission is to provide families with an affordable, community-based, social-recreational program for respite care. A virtually all-volunteer staff is the driving force behind this respite program.
